"Extreme Prejudice" is the first episode of the tenth season of the American police procedural drama NCIS, and the 211th episode overall. It originally aired on CBS in the United States on September 25, 2012. The episode is written by Gary Glasberg and directed by Tony Wharmby, and was seen by 20.48 million viewers.
In this episode, NCIS and the FBI hunt down Harper Dearing after being ordered by the President to "terminate him with extreme prejudice" for the NCIS bombing.

    Extreme Prejudice Released Today April 24, 1987

    On this day April 24, 1987 the film “Extreme Prejudice,” directed by Walter Hill and featuring Nick Nolte, Powers Boothe, Michael Ironside, Maria Conchita Alonso, Rip Torn, William Forsythe, and Clancy Brown, was released.
